Mini S'mores Cookies

Yield: 3 dozen cookies
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 10 minutes
Total Time: 20 minutes

Ingredients

  • 8 Tbsp unsalted butter, room temperature
  • 1/2 cup sugar
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 1 1/2 tsp vanilla
  • 1 1/2 cups fl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 3/4 cup graham cracker crumbs + pieces
  • 1 cup mini chocolate chips
  • 1 cup Jet Puffed Mallow Bits

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350 F degrees. Line cookie sheet with parchment paper.
  2. In a medium bowl, sift together the flour, baking powder, salt and graham cracker crumbs. Set aside.
  3. In a large bowl, cream together the butter and sugars until light and fluffy, about 4 minutes.
  4. Add the egg and vanilla and mix until smooth, about 2 minutes.
  5. In two parts, slowly mix in the dry ingredients until just combined.
  6. Fold in the marshmallows and chocolate chips.
  7. Form 1 inch balls by hand and place on cookie sheet. Gently press each ball to flatten slightly if you like a flatter cookie.
  8. Bake 10-11 minutes or until the cookies are a golden brown color.
  9. Remove immediately to a wire rack to cool... or eat one warm! Just like it's hot off the camp fire!
